The difference between castor oil and black castor oil is: "“Regular” castor oil is generally pale yellow to clear in color. Jamaican Black Castor Oil is exactly the opposite. The beans are roasted to produce a dark color. The color is actually ash." "However, the main difference between the two is the way they are processed. Black castor oil is made from roasted castor seeds, while regular castor oil is made from cold-pressed castor seeds. The roasting process gives black castor oil a dark color and a stronger, more pungent odor compared to regular castor oil." Noting the difference, I would use the regular castor oil, because roasting the castor beans for the black castor oil involves heat, which for me defeats the process of "cold pressed" castor oil. This is just my preference, mind you.
